Understanding the Mechanics of the Aviator Game
At its heart, the aviator game is surprisingly straightforward. A round begins with players placing bets on the next flight of the airplane. Before the flight commences, a multiplier begins to increase. This multiplier represents the potential winnings – the longer the plane stays airborne, the higher the multiplier climbs. The crucial part is knowing when to cash out. Players can choose to ‘cash out’ at any point during the flight, securing their winnings based on the current multiplier. However, if the plane ‘crashes’ before a player cashes out, their stake is lost. The timing of the cash-out is entirely up to the player, creating a highly personalized and nerve-wracking experience.
The game’s randomness is usually ensured by a provably fair system, utilizing cryptographic algorithms to verify the legitimacy of each round's outcome. This builds trust and transparency, assuring players that the results are not manipulated. It’s important to understand that the ‘crash’ point isn't pre-determined; it's generated randomly for each round. This inherent unpredictability is what fuels the excitement and makes each game feel unique. Many platforms also offer features like automatic cash-out options, allowing players to set a target multiplier and automatically secure their winnings when it's reached, relieving some of the pressure.

Navigating Platform Security and Licensing
Before diving into the aviator game, it's paramount to ensure that you’re playing on a reputable and licensed platform. Look for platforms that are regulated by recognized gaming authorities, such as the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A) or the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C). These licenses indicate that the platform adheres to strict standards of fairness, security, and responsible gambling. Always check the platform’s security measures, such as SSL encryption, to protect your personal and financial information.
Read reviews and feedback from other players to get an unbiased assessment of the platform’s reliability and customer service. Be wary of platforms that promise unrealistic bonuses or payouts, as these are often red flags. Responsible gaming extends to the platforms themselves, so choose one that provides tools for self-exclusion and responsible spending. Thoroughly investigating a platform before depositing funds is an investment in a safe and enjoyable gaming experience.
